How to Plan a Perfect Day Off from School



How to Plan a Perfect Day

A day off from school is the perfect opportunity to recharge, relax, and enjoy activities you love. To make the most of your free time, a little planning can go a long way. Here’s how to organize a fun, stress-free, and productive day off that leaves you refreshed and happy.


1. Decide Your Goal for the Day

Why It’s Important:

Having a purpose helps you focus on what matters most to you.

How to Do It:

  • Choose a theme for your day: relaxation, adventure, productivity, or creativity.
  • Ask yourself, “What would make me feel great by the end of the day?”
  • Write down 2–3 main activities you want to prioritize.

Tip: Balance your day with a mix of relaxation and fun.


2. Sleep In (But Not Too Much)

Why It’s Important:

Getting extra rest feels great, but oversleeping can leave you groggy.

How to Do It:

  • Set your alarm for an hour or two later than usual.
  • Create a cozy morning routine with no rush—enjoy breakfast, stretch, or read.
  • Avoid going straight to your phone or social media when you wake up.

Tip: Start your day with something that makes you happy, like your favorite playlist or a warm drink.


3. Plan an Exciting Morning Activity

Why It’s Important:

Starting your day with something fun sets the tone for the rest of the day.

Ideas:

  • Go for a morning walk or bike ride to enjoy the fresh air.
  • Try a new breakfast recipe, like pancakes or a smoothie bowl.
  • Watch a movie or TV show you’ve been wanting to catch up on.

Tip: Choose something energizing to kickstart your day.


4. Spend Time Outdoors

Why It’s Important:

Fresh air and physical activity boost your mood and energy levels.

How to Do It:

  • Visit a local park, beach, or hiking trail.
  • Organize a picnic with friends or family.
  • Play an outdoor sport like basketball, frisbee, or soccer.

Tip: Bring a camera to capture memories from your day outside.


5. Try Something New

Why It’s Important:

Exploring new activities keeps your day exciting and memorable.

Ideas:

  • Learn a simple skill, like origami, calligraphy, or baking.
  • Explore a nearby town, museum, or café you’ve never visited.
  • Start a DIY project, like painting a canvas or creating a vision board.

Tip: Choose something that doesn’t feel like work but sparks your curiosity.


6. Catch Up on Hobbies

Why It’s Important:

A day off is the perfect chance to indulge in activities you love but don’t always have time for.

How to Do It:

  • Read a book, write a story, or sketch in your journal.
  • Play an instrument or work on a creative project.
  • Dive into a favorite video game or try a new one with friends.

Tip: Block out a couple of hours for uninterrupted hobby time.


7. Enjoy a Delicious Lunch or Treat

Why It’s Important:

Good food adds an extra layer of joy to your day off.

How to Do It:

  • Cook your favorite dish at home or order from a favorite restaurant.
  • Treat yourself to dessert, like ice cream, cookies, or cake.
  • Make lunch an event by setting up a fancy table or eating in a special spot.

Tip: Share the meal with family or friends for added fun.


8. Spend Quality Time with Loved Ones

Why It’s Important:

A day off is a great opportunity to connect with people you care about.

How to Do It:

  • Plan an activity with friends, like a board game or movie night.
  • Help your family with a small project or cook together.
  • Video chat or call a friend or relative you haven’t spoken to in a while.

Tip: Make it about quality, not quantity—focus on being present in the moment.


9. Relax and Unwind

Why It’s Important:

Downtime is essential for recharging both your body and mind.

How to Do It:

  • Take a long bath or do a skincare routine for a mini spa day.
  • Meditate, journal, or do some light yoga to relax.
  • Watch your favorite show, listen to music, or read a cozy book.

Tip: Create a peaceful atmosphere with soft lighting and comfy blankets.


10. End Your Day on a High Note

Why It’s Important:

A good ending leaves you feeling accomplished and ready for the next day.

How to Do It:

  • Reflect on what you enjoyed most about the day.
  • Set small goals for the week ahead or make a gratitude list.
  • Wind down with a calming activity, like stretching or listening to soothing music.

Tip: Avoid screens an hour before bedtime to ensure a good night’s sleep.


Final Thoughts

Planning a perfect day off from school is about balancing fun, relaxation, and productivity. Whether you spend it trying new activities, catching up on hobbies, or just chilling with friends, make it a day that leaves you feeling recharged and happy.
